Staff Team
Our Early Years Practitioners at Bright Beginnings are an experienced and highly skilled team with all staff at least level 3 qualifications. We also support the apprenticeship scheme in training new students to Level 3. We have a core of long serving staff who have been with Bright Beginnings since we opened, with a high percentage who have been with us for over 5 years.
The staff to child ratios are set by Ofsted and are as follows:
- Little Stars (0-2 years): 1:3
- Rising Stars (2-3 years): 1:4
- Shooting Stars (3-5 years): 1:8
